    Job Description This is a technical position in IT Support Services (ITSS) providing computer hardware and software support to the UMW community by configuring, upgrading, and repairing university-owned computers, including desktop and laptops (PC and Mac), printers, mobile devices, software packages, etc.

    The individual configures personal computers to access the university wired and wireless networks. This position provides in-person, phone-based, or remote support to users following established university and departmental procedures. This position performs duties located on any UMW campus or affiliated entity. They will be responsible for configuring and installing all University-owned systems following all established policies and procedures. Also will install software on University-owned equipment, adhering to licensing restrictions and UMW policy. Will be required to work independently with limited supervision to complete all tasks.
